RSI Divergence in Action (Real Market Example)

๐Ÿง  Concept:

#RSIDivergence happens when price moves in one direction, but RSI moves in the opposite.

Itโ€™s often a clue that the market trend is losing strength โ€” a possible reversal signal.

๐Ÿ“ˆ Example (Bitcoin 4H chart):

$BTC Price makes higher highs, but RSI makes lower highs โ€” thatโ€™s a bearish divergence, hinting that momentum is fading and sellers might soon take over.

๐Ÿ“Š How to Use It:

Draw trendlines on both price and RSI.

Watch for disagreement between the two.

Combine it with a support/resistance zone or candle confirmation for strong setups.

โš ๏ธ Pro Tip:

RSI Divergence alone is not a trade signal โ€” itโ€™s a warning. Always wait for price confirmation before acting.
